De Koolputten is a cozy Bed and Breakfast in Waasmunster, Belgium, located about 2.4mi from the city center. Address: De Koolputten 2. Breakfast is included, a sunny start for days of exploring the Belgian countryside. The property has earned 299 reviews, a warm nod from past guests. Prices start from $131 per night, inviting curious travelers to discover this charming stay.
Fun and comfort blend here with free on-site parking, free WiFi, and air conditioning. Rooms are soundproof and non-smoking, many offering garden or landmark views, private entrances, a terrace, and a sun deck. Kid-friendly buffet, garden, and playground add family-friendly touches, while a restaurant on site and extra-long beds (>6.5 ft) round out the details, plus free toiletries for convenience.
Pets are welcome with extra charges, and meeting or banquet facilities are available for events (extra charges apply). Great location, impeccable design, good ambiance. Lovely breakfast.
We came to stay primarily for the restaurant. Although stylish and upscale-looking, the food was most underwhelming. Bland and lacking any type of character with the exception of dessert, which was delicious. Combined with steep prices and Michelin guide expectations, it was quite disappointing. Probably, the worst Michelin guide restaurant we've been to.

Is it possible to stay with my pet at De Koolputten?
Yes, you can stay with your pet at De Koolputten, but please request approval beforehand as pets are allowed on request and additional charges may apply.
When are the check-in and check-out times for De Koolputten?
Please note, when staying at De Koolputten, the check-in times are from 02:00 PM up to 09:00 PM and check-out should be completed by 11:00 AM.
Can guests park for free at De Koolputten?
Yes, there is parking available at De Koolputten hotel. The parking is free, private, on-site, and does not require a reservation.
How much does a stay at De Koolputten cost?
The entry-level price at De Koolputten is $131. These rates are subject to change based on room selection and travel dates. Kindly input your dates to view current rates.
Which room categories can I book at De Koolputten?
The hotel offers Double Rooms with Terrace that accommodate 2 adults, have a room size of 226 sqft, feature a King size bed, and do not allow smoking. Family Rooms with Terrace are also available, accommodating 4 adults and 2 children, with a room size of 258 sqft. These rooms have 2 Twin beds and 1 King size bed, and smoking is not allowed.
